Q: Is 1,314,012 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,314,012 is a composite number.

Why is 1,314,012 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,314,012 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 12 14 21 28 42 84 15,643 31,286 46,929 62,572 93,858 109,501 187,716 219,002 328,503 438,004 657,006 and 1,314,012, with no remainder.

Since 1,314,012 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,314,012, it is a composite number.
